As discussed during the dispatch call, deputies and fire crews responded to a vehicle that appeared to have gone off the eastbound ramp of I-64 near Kings Highway and ended up in the grass near Washington Park. It was a gray four-door car with lights on when found. It was unknown at first whether the vehicle was occupied. Illinois State Police and local fire units assisted in locating the vehicle.
